Output f31c3bc2bf8457bb1b150f53d9a9cbdbf4ac6df0db51b37d93fe61b531345e7f:1

value
3089336
script pubkey
OP_0 OP_PUSHBYTES_20 021690c8c476e399f027053c9c0bbc9427aa908c
address
bc1qqgtfpjxywm3enup8q57fczaujsn64yyvt0wax8
transaction
f31c3bc2bf8457bb1b150f53d9a9cbdbf4ac6df0db51b37d93fe61b531345e7f
spent
true